Group members added via LDAP user filter 'Joined' time resets with each sync
Summary
Group members added via LDAP user filter 'Joined' time resets with each sync
Steps to reproduce
Add an LDAP User filter to a group. Example: (&(objectCategory=person)(objectClass=user)(sAMAccountName=user_name))
What is the current bug behavior?
Whenever LDAP re-syncs, users "Joined" time is identical to the last sync time. Possible that the user is being re-added each time.
What is the expected correct behavior?
User joined time will be the time they were first synced, this is what happens with an LDAP group sync.
Relevant logs and/or screenshots
Results of GitLab environment info
GitLab Self-hosted Enterprise Edition 10.4.2